What happened
US Vice President J.D. Vance accused Israel of paying influencers to attack Iran nuclear deal talks and said Israel is losing US public opinion. He also claimed Jeffrey Epstein had ties to US and Israeli intelligence agencies.
- 01US Vice President J.D. Vance alleges Israel paid influencers to oppose Iran deal talks.
- 02Vance says Israel is losing the battle for US public opinion on Iran negotiations.
- 03He acknowledges all countries try to influence US politics, but warns against undue sway.
- 04Vance claims Israeli actors want to prolong conflict indefinitely.
- 05He suggests Gulf investments could benefit Israel if Iran changes behavior.
- 06Vance controversially claims Jeffrey Epstein had ties to US and Israeli intelligence agencies.
